Transaction 85b7885970a86fcab2210d4b565913e8629446d0ae8d6c01f96bef1547084cf5
1 Input
1 Output
-
85b7885970a86fcab2210d4b565913e8629446d0ae8d6c01f96bef1547084cf5:0
- value
- 825820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5773f96825469bb41a32c801b4a53e21fd1149f OP_EQUAL
- address
- 3NcKWzjvfXtMcpSviJe374FGHnJc8opZuA